I am beginner at Road HOG and trying to build new cue from current one. Example: I want to load cue1 , make some changes and save it as next cue. At HOG 1000 I did that simple: LOAD cue 1 ENTER, made changes, RECORD cue2, ENTER. How to do that at ROAD HOG?
SECOND QUESTION : I want to record random strobe as Palette for Moving Lights like Studio Spot 575, Studio Beam etc. and use it at the real time. I have recorded Moving as cue and use fader for Intensity. But I can not to record it as BEAM Palette and I can save it as Intensity only. But at this case I can not to operate Fixture's Intensity by Fader. What I need to do?
THIRD QUESTION: I can not to record in COLOR Palette RANDOM Color change for Studio Color 575 and Studio Beam. I can record just static color and color wheel scroll only.

  • Hi,
    one way of controlling strobe functions is as follows.
    Record your desired look in the intensity pallette.
    Select your fixtures and record that look onto
    a fader,select the options of that fader(softkey top left touchscreen),select options,for the master section,select fader from the drop down and change it to IPCB crossfader.
    You should have the strobe function on a fader now.
    Changing the cue fade to 0 time can help.
    There are lots of ways to achieve your resquest,
    suggest a quick glance of the manual.
